What is the difference between Closets Design vs Cabinet Maker?

AspectClosets DesignCabinet Maker
CredentialsDesign certifications, interior design knowledgeCarpentry skills, woodworking certifications
Work EnvironmentDesign studios, client sitesWorkshop, construction sites
Industry UsageResidential and commercial interior designFurniture and cabinetry manufacturing
Search & ComparisonOften compared for custom storage solutionsCompared for craftsmanship and custom furniture

Closets Design focuses on creating functional and aesthetic closet layouts using design principles and client preferences. Cabinet Makers specialize in building and installing custom cabinets and furniture, emphasizing craftsmanship. While both roles involve woodworking, Closets Design emphasizes planning and visualization, whereas Cabinet Makers focus on construction and fabrication.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a closets designer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Closet Designer, you need a solid understanding of spatial planning, interior design principles, and product knowledge, often supported by a background in design or architecture. Familiarity with CAD software, 3D modeling tools, and design visualization systems is commonly required. Strong communication, creativity, and attention to detail are crucial soft skills for collaborating with clients and translating their needs into functional solutions. These skills are essential to deliver tailored, aesthetically pleasing, and practical closet designs that satisfy client expectations and drive business success.

What is a closets designer?

A Closets Designer is a professional who specializes in creating custom storage solutions for closets and other organizational spaces in homes or businesses. They work with clients to assess their storage needs, take measurements, and design layouts that maximize space and functionality. Closets Designers often use specialized software to create 3D renderings and work closely with installation teams to ensure the final product meets the client's expectations.

What are some common challenges faced by a closets design professional, and how can they be addressed?

Closets Design professionals often encounter challenges such as balancing client expectations with space limitations, managing project timelines, and coordinating with installers or contractors. Effective communication with clients is key to understanding their storage needs and ensuring satisfaction. Additionally, staying updated on new materials and organizational solutions can help deliver innovative designs. Collaborating closely with sales teams and suppliers also helps streamline the process and address any last-minute changes efficiently.

CAD Designer / Plan Checker
Location: Salt Lake City, UT (In-Office)
Company: Closets by Design - Utah
Schedule: Full-Time | Monday-Friday | 7:00 AM - 4:00 PM
Closets by Design - Utah is a leader in the home organizing industry. We design, manufacture, and install custom storage solutions including closets, garage cabinets, home offices, pantries, and more.
We are currently seeking a detail-oriented and motivated CAD Designer / Plan Checker to join our team. This position is responsible for reviewing sales designs and converting them into accurate CAD drawings, cultists, and orders for manufacturing.
Responsibilities:
  • Review and verify sales designs for accuracy and compliance with company standards
  • Create and finalize CAD drawings and detailed cutlists for manufacturing
  • Identify all parts and machining requirements for each project
  • Resolve design questions and work with sales, production, and installation teams
  • Submit vendor orders and project documentation within required timelines
  • Maintain a high level of quality and attention to detail

Qualifications:
  • High School Diploma or equivalent (college training preferred)
  • CAD or drafting experience preferred (Cabinet Vision is a plus)
  • Manufacturing or cabinetry experience is helpful
  • Comfortable with computers and technology
  • Intermediate Microsoft Excel skills preferred
  • Strong attention to detail and problem-solving skills
